2016-02-09 41 views
0

我想用我的CRM(Nation Builder)發送自定義電子郵件。通過「自定義」,我的意思是我用HTML/CSS編碼。我的自定義電子郵件CSS在Gmail上不起作用

我創建使用相同的結構,作爲一個網站的HTML文件:

<html> 
     <head> 
     <style type="text/css"> 

      My CSS 

     </style> 
     </head> 
     <body> 

      My HTML body 

     </body> 
</html> 

我的電子郵件地址,當我打開它的Gmail出現在我的郵件應用罰款(我的Mac上),但是,在相同的郵件接縫沒有CSS。

Even weirder:我從我喜歡的網站收到一份簡報。它在Gmail上完美運行。所以我在我的網絡瀏覽器上顯示它,複製HTML代碼,將它粘貼到Nation Builder併發送到我的Gmail。但在Gmail上再次沒有CSS(它在我的Apple Mail App上工作正常)。即使原始郵件在相同的Gmail上運行良好。

有人可以向我解釋爲什麼一封電子郵件,在Gmail上工作正常,並且我複製/粘貼從我的CRM發送它不起作用?

謝謝!

+0

並非所有的電子郵件客戶端都支持css。爲電子郵件編寫內聯樣式更好。看到這個鏈接的內嵌html轉換 – Chris

+0

但我已經複製並粘貼了Gmail上的電子郵件的代碼...這是我沒有得到的部分 –

+0

請閱讀此:https://www.emailonacid.com/blog/article/email-development/gmail_web_app_allows_style – M98

回答

0

所有電子郵件客戶端都不支持使用HTML和CSS的電子郵件模板。要構建您的電子郵件模板,請使用HTML3 TABLE。它幾乎支持所有的電子郵件客戶端和瀏覽器。

此外,要添加設計,請使用帶有HTML元素的內聯css。如果您在模板中使用任何圖像,則使用絕對路徑而不是相對路徑。 This link也可能幫助您構建電子郵件模板。

0

你想寫大部分CSS樣式內聯。例如;

<td align="left" style="padding:40px 20px 40px 20px; font-family:sans-serif; font-size:15px; line-height:20px; color:#444444; text-align:left;">Cras mattis consectetur purus sit amet fermentum.</td> 

<img src="path/to/img.jpg" width="600" alt="..." border="0" align="center" style="width:100%; max-width:600px;"> 

隨意通過的Campaign Monitor石蕊PutsMail使用類似CSS Inline。他們是免費的,他們會爲你做一些繁重的工作。

相關問題